Abstract

The article defines a roundabout as a road construction consisting of a circular to egg-shaped carriageway that is wide enough to allow for one or more lines of vehicles to pass, with at least two roads joining this circular carriageway. Following three families of variables are used to define the geometry of a roundabout: traffic composition; traffic fluidity on and capacity of the roundabout; and type of road.
